Assess Your Space: The First Step to a Stunning Small Backyard
Before you grab a shovel, take a step back. Measure your backyard dimensions, note sun exposure, and identify existing features like trees or structures. Understanding your space's constraints and opportunities is key. Consider the flow of your outdoor life – where do you relax? Where do you entertain? This assessment sets the foundation for a cohesive design.
Maximize Vertical Space: Grow Up, Not Out
In a small backyard, horizontal space is precious. Embrace vertical gardening to add greenery without sacrificing floor space. Install trellises for climbing plants like jasmine or ivy, use wall-mounted planters, or build a living wall. Vertical elements create the illusion of more space and add visual interest from multiple angles.
Smart Seating and Zones: Create Functional Areas
Define distinct areas for relaxation, dining, and play to make your small backyard feel larger. Choose compact, multi-functional furniture like foldable tables or stackable chairs. Arrange seating in a way that encourages conversation without crowding. Remember, less is more – opt for one or two focal points rather than cluttering the space.
